Soft Vanilla Milk Bread

Soft Vanilla Milk Bread is a light, fluffy, and subtly sweet bread that is perfect for breakfast, tea time, or a delightful snack. With its rich vanilla aroma and pillowy texture, this bread is sure to become a favorite in your home. Whether you enjoy it plain, dusted with icing sugar, or paired with jam, this recipe is an excellent addition to your baking collection.


Ingredients

For the Dough

  • 230 ml lukewarm milk – Helps activate the yeast and keeps the dough soft.
  • ½ tbsp sugar – Provides slight sweetness and helps feed the yeast.
  • 1 egg – Adds richness and structure to the bread.
  • 8 g vanilla sugar – Enhances the bread with a sweet vanilla aroma.
  • ½ tsp salt – Balances the sweetness and improves flavor.
  • 360 g flour – The main structure of the bread, providing texture and body.
  • 8 g dried yeast – The leavening agent that makes the bread rise.
  • 31 g butter (softened) – Gives the bread a rich, tender texture.

For Finishing

  • Icing sugar – For a light, sweet dusting on top.
  • Oil (for frying) – If you choose to fry rather than bake.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Activate the Yeast

  1. In a small bowl, add lukewarm milk and sugar.
  2. Sprinkle the dried yeast over the mixture and let it sit for 5-10 minutes until it becomes frothy. This step ensures that the yeast is active.

Step 2: Mix the Wet Ingredients

  1. In a large mixing bowl, beat the egg and add the vanilla sugar.
  2. Pour in the yeast mixture and stir until well combined.

Step 3: Combine the Dry Ingredients

  1. Add flour and salt to the wet mixture.
  2. Mix until a soft dough forms.

Step 4: Knead the Dough

  1. Add softened butter and knead the dough until it becomes smooth and elastic.
  • By Hand: Knead for about 5-7 minutes.
  • Using a Stand Mixer: Mix for 3-4 minutes with a dough hook attachment.

Step 5: First Rest (Proofing)

  1. Cover the dough with a clean kitchen towel and let it rest in a warm place for 30 minutes, or until it doubles in size.

Step 6: Shape the Dough

  1. Punch down the dough to release any air bubbles.
  2. Divide the dough into equal portions and shape them into small balls or rolls.
  3. Place them on a baking tray lined with parchment paper.

Step 7: Second Rest

  1. Cover the shaped dough with a kitchen towel and let it rest for another 15 minutes.

Step 8: Cook the Bread

Option 1: Baking Method

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Bake the bread for 15-20 minutes, or until golden brown.

Option 2: Frying Method (For Doughnuts)

  1. Heat oil in a deep pan to 350°F (180°C).
  2. Carefully place a few doughnuts into the hot oil, making sure not to overcrowd the pan.
  3. Fry for 2-3 minutes per side, until golden brown.
  4. Remove from the oil with a slotted spoon and drain on paper towels.

Step 9: Dust with Icing Sugar

  • Once the bread has cooled slightly, dust with icing sugar for a light, sweet finish.

Cooking Tips

  • Check Dough Consistency – If the dough feels too sticky, add a little more flour, one tablespoon at a time, until smooth.
  • Use Warm Milk – The milk should be around 100°F (38°C) to properly activate the yeast.
  • Vanilla Substitutes – If you don’t have vanilla sugar, use 1 tsp vanilla extract instead.
  • Don’t Overcrowd While Frying – Fry in small batches to maintain even cooking.

Substitutions and Variations

Dairy-Free Version

  • Replace milk with almond, soy, or oat milk.
  • Use vegan butter or coconut oil instead of regular butter.

Different Flavors

  • Chocolate Vanilla Bread – Add 2 tbsp cocoa powder to the flour for a chocolate twist.
  • Cinnamon Sugar Bread – After baking or frying, roll the warm bread in a cinnamon-sugar mixture.

Alternative Shapes

  • Braided Bread – Divide the dough into three strands and braid it before baking.
  • Stuffed Rolls – Fill each dough ball with chocolate, jam, or custard before sealing.

FAQs

1. Can I make the dough ahead of time?

Yes! You can prepare the dough the night before and let it rest in the refrigerator overnight.

2. How do I store leftover bread?

  • Room Temperature: Store in an airtight container for up to 2 days.
  • Refrigerator: Store for up to 5 days. Warm before serving.
  • Freezer: Wrap in plastic wrap and freeze for up to 1 month. Thaw and reheat before eating.

3. Can I reheat the bread?

Yes!

  • Microwave: Heat for 10-15 seconds.
  • Oven: Warm at 300°F (150°C) for 5 minutes.
